## Artifact Signing — SDK Parity Notes (Weekly Sync)

Kestrel SDK for Android reached parity with the Swift client this sprint: offline queueing, batched telemetry, and retry semantics now match. Both SDKs ship as signed artifacts from the same pipeline. Remaining gap: background sync throttling, targeted next sprint. Verify both release bundles before tagging. Both artifacts validate against the shared signing key below.

signing key of kawig-fafog = bky19_6Fypv1qws7J8qJtaYjX

Quarterly Planning Note — Inventory Write-Down, Velstrom Components

Finance team: the Q4 plan includes a write-down on the Ironquill connector line. Obsolete stock at the Marrow Bay facility will be provisioned in full; partially impaired lots take a 40% haircut. Total impact lands within the reserve set last quarter. Disposal via the Caldis liquidation channel starts January. Greta Lom coordinates. Planning context follows below.

management briefing: Headcount on the Belix team goes from 60 to 93 by the end of November. Gross margin on Belix came in at 23 percent against a plan of 47 percent.

CI note — Marrowpine migration to the Stoneforge hermetic builder. Builds failing with "undeclared input" usually mean a target still reads from the legacy shared cache; add the file to the manifest instead of widening the sandbox. Network fetches are blocked by design, so vendor any new dependency through the Stoneforge mirror first. When reporting a failure, include the token below.

session token of yahip-kajop = htk6_78dd4c